scoliosis

/skəˈlaɪoʊsɪs/

Definitions

1. noun

a medical condition characterized by a lateral curvature of the spine, typically developing during childhood or adolescence.

“The doctor ordered an MRI to diagnose her daughter’s scoliosis.”
